And Kattath, and Nahallal
 Of the two first of these we read nowhere else, but in ( Joshua 21:34 Joshua 21:35 ) ( Judges 1:30 ) ; 
 and Shimron
 was a royal city, the king of which Joshua took and hanged, ( Joshua 11:1 ) ( 12:20 ) ; 
 and Idalah
 is a place Bochart conjectures F20 where the goddess Venus was worshipped, Idalia being one of her names; 
 and Bethlehem
 is a different place from that which was the birthplace of our Lord, called Bethlehem of Judah, to distinguish it from this: 
 twelve cities with their villages;
 more are named, but some of them belonged to other tribes, and only lay on the borders of this; and others might not be properly cities, but small towns.
